linux服务器维护用什么语言?

昨天 945阅读
Linux服务器维护主要使用Shell脚本语言,Shell是一种命令行解释器,用于接收命令并将其传递给操作系统执行,在服务器维护中,Shell脚本可以自动化执行一系列命令,提高系统管理的效率,Linux服务器维护还可能涉及Python、Perl等其他语言,这些语言在服务器编程和系统管理任务中也很常用。

Linux服务器维护的语言选择与实践探讨

随着信息技术的飞速发展,Linux服务器在企业级应用中的地位日益重要,为了保障服务器的稳定运行,服务器维护成为了关键的一环,在这一环节中,语言的选择至关重要,本文将深入探讨Linux服务器维护中常用的语言及其特点,并结合实践分析这些语言在服务器维护中的应用。

linux服务器维护用什么语言?

Linux服务器维护的语言选择

在Linux服务器维护中,有多种语言可供选择,每一种都有其独特的优点和适用场景。

Shell脚本语言

Shell脚本是Linux服务器维护中最常用的语言之一,它具有简洁、易学的特点,可用于自动化执行系统命令、处理文本文件、管理任务等,通过Shell脚本,可以实现对服务器的批量操作、监控、日志分析等工作,提高维护效率。

Python语言

Python是一种广泛使用的高级编程语言,也是Linux服务器维护中的重要工具,Python具有丰富的库和框架,如Paramiko、Ansible等,可用于自动化运维、系统监控、数据分析等,Python具有代码简洁、易读性强、开发效率高等优点,已成为许多运维工程师的首选语言。

Perl语言

linux服务器维护用什么语言?

Perl是一种功能强大的脚本语言,广泛应用于Linux服务器维护,Perl具有强大的文本处理能力,可用于自动化处理日志文件、配置文件等,Perl还含有丰富的第三方模块和工具,可以方便地扩展功能。

PHP语言

PHP是一种广泛应用于Web开发的脚本语言,也可用于Linux服务器维护,PHP可以轻松地与Web服务器集成,实现Web应用与服务器之间的交互,在服务器维护中,PHP可用于网站管理、系统监控、Web日志分析等方面。

Linux服务器维护语言的应用实践

Shell脚本的应用实践

在Linux服务器维护中,Shell脚本常用于批量操作、系统监控、日志分析等方面,通过Shell脚本,可以实现服务器的自动备份、自动更新、系统状态监控等功能,大大提高维护效率。

Python的应用实践

linux服务器维护用什么语言?

Python在Linux服务器维护中的应用非常广泛,使用Paramiko库可以实现SSH远程连接和操作服务器,使用Ansible实现自动化部署和配置管理,使用Flask等框架开发Web应用进行服务器监控和日志分析等,Python的应用可以使运维工作更加高效、可靠。

Perl的应用实践

Perl在Linux服务器维护中常用于文本处理、系统监控和数据分析等方面,利用Perl处理日志文件、配置文件等文本数据,结合正则表达式等强大功能,可以实现高效的系统监控和数据分析。

总结与建议

在选择Linux服务器维护的语言时,应根据具体需求和场景来决定,Shell脚本、Python、Perl和PHP等语言在Linux服务器维护中都有广泛的应用,在实际应用中,可以结合多种语言进行混合使用,以充分发挥各自的优势,提高Linux服务器维护的效率和质量,随着技术的不断发展,新兴的编程语言如Go、Ruby等也在Linux服务器维护领域展现出潜力,可以关注并尝试使用这些新兴语言来提高维护工作的效率和效果,运维工程师还应该注重学习新的技术和工具,不断提升自己的技能水平,以适应不断变化的市场需求。

VPS购买请点击我

免责声明:我们致力于保护作者版权,注重分享,被刊用文章因无法核实真实出处,未能及时与作者取得联系,或有版权异议的,请联系管理员,我们会立即处理! 部分文章是来自自研大数据AI进行生成,内容摘自(百度百科,百度知道,头条百科,中国民法典,刑法,牛津词典,新华词典,汉语词典,国家院校,科普平台)等数据,内容仅供学习参考,不准确地方联系删除处理! 图片声明:本站部分配图来自人工智能系统AI生成,觅知网授权图片,PxHere摄影无版权图库和百度,360,搜狗等多加搜索引擎自动关键词搜索配图,如有侵权的图片,请第一时间联系我们,邮箱:ciyunidc@ciyunshuju.com。本站只作为美观性配图使用,无任何非法侵犯第三方意图,一切解释权归图片著作权方,本站不承担任何责任。如有恶意碰瓷者,必当奉陪到底严惩不贷!

目录[+]